LOCATION:Tekirdağ / Turkey
PROJECT / MEP WORKS:As a shopping and living center, Tekira Shopping Center is a center of attraction and attraction for the regional provinces of Tekirdağ, Edirne and the Thrace region in general. The shopping center was built on an area of 85,000 m2.
2B GLOBAL SOLUTIONS:
• High Current and Low Current
• MV, Ventilation and Plumbing
• Fire Fighting Systems and BMS
• Heating and Cooling Systems
